MailMonitor is a program enabling you to monitor incoming and outgoing mail traffic to and from you mail server and clients. It tracks, displays and logs incoming and outgoing SMTP sessions, POP sessions and sent and received e-mails. It can store incoming and outgoing e-mail in a separate directory independent of mail clients. Finally, it keeps a trace of all e-mail related session traffic (at packet level).

Missile Commander XP plays similarly to the classic game Missile Command that was popular back in the 1980s. The game is updated with rendered direct3d-based graphics, but the game play is very classical in nature. ICBMs arrive from the top of the screen on incoming vectors at your six cities, which are located at the bottom of the screen. Using a cursor, you
direct your limited supply of ABMs at the incoming ICBMs. Requires DirectX 9.0+.
